Maintaining Your P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E Alloy Wheels
Alright, so you've got your shiny new P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E alloy wheels. Now, how do you keep them looking their best and ensure they last for years to come? Regular cleaning is key. Use a pH-neutral wheel cleaner and a soft brush to remove brake dust, dirt, and grime. Avoid harsh chemicals, as they can damage the finish. Washing your wheels regularly prevents build-up and keeps them looking pristine. For tougher grime, consider using a dedicated wheel cleaner specifically designed for alloy wheels. Be sure to follow the manufacturer's instructions. Always rinse your wheels thoroughly after cleaning to remove any residue. Waxing your wheels is a great way to protect the finish and make them easier to clean. Applying a coat of wax creates a protective barrier against the elements and makes dirt and grime less likely to stick. There are specific wheel waxes available on the market, but a good quality car wax will also work. Regularly inspect your wheels for any damage, such as scratches, dents, or corrosion. If you spot any damage, address it promptly to prevent it from worsening. Small scratches can often be repaired with touch-up paint. For more significant damage, consult a professional wheel repair shop.
Another super important thing to do is to check your tire pressure regularly. Proper tire pressure helps to distribute the load evenly and prevents premature wear on your wheels. Make sure your tires are properly inflated. This also helps with handling and fuel efficiency. It's recommended to check your tire pressure at least once a month, or more frequently if you drive in extreme conditions. Avoid parking your car in direct sunlight for extended periods. The sun's UV rays can damage the finish of your wheels over time. Park in a shaded area whenever possible. Protect your wheels from harsh chemicals like brake fluid, which can damage the finish. Wipe up any spills immediately. Common Issues and How to Address Them
Even with proper care, P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E alloy wheels can face some common issues. Brake dust buildup is one of the most frequent problems. Brake dust is corrosive and can damage the wheel's finish if left unattended. Regular cleaning with a pH-neutral cleaner is the best way to combat this. If the brake dust is particularly stubborn, you may need to use a specialized wheel cleaner. However, be cautious when using strong chemicals, as they can sometimes damage the finish of your wheels. Scratches and curb rash are another common issue, especially if you parallel park frequently or have an encounter with a curb. Minor scratches can often be repaired with touch-up paint. Deeper scratches or curb rash may require professional repair. Several wheel repair shops specialize in repairing alloy wheels. They can often restore the wheel to its original condition. Corrosion is a more serious issue, particularly if the wheels are exposed to salt or other corrosive substances. Corrosion can lead to the formation of rust and damage the wheel's structure. If you notice signs of corrosion, it's essential to address it immediately. This may involve professional repair or, in severe cases, wheel replacement.
Furthermore, balancing issues can arise over time. Imbalances can cause vibrations, which can affect the handling and ride quality. If you experience vibrations, have your wheels balanced by a professional mechanic. It's also important to ensure that your wheels are properly mounted. Improper mounting can damage the wheels or cause other issues. Make sure the lug nuts are tightened to the correct torque specification. Regularly inspecting your wheels for any signs of damage is essential. Early detection of problems can prevent them from worsening and potentially save you money on repairs. Finding the Right P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E Alloy Wheels for Your Car
So, you're convinced and ready to get yourself a set of P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E alloy wheels, right? Fantastic! But with a variety of sizes, finishes, and designs available, how do you choose the right ones for your car? The first thing to consider is the wheel size. Make sure the wheels are compatible with your car's make and model. Check your car's owner's manual or consult with a wheel specialist to determine the correct wheel size, bolt pattern, and offset. Choosing the wrong size can lead to fitment issues, rubbing, and even damage to your car. Next, think about the design and finish. P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E alloy wheels come in various designs and finishes, from classic silver to matte black. Choose a design that complements your car's styling and reflects your personal preferences. Consider the overall look you're trying to achieve. Do you want a subtle upgrade, or are you aiming for a bold statement?
Also, consider your budget. The price of PSEN0OSC Supercars CSE alloy wheels can vary depending on the size, design, and finish. Set a budget before you start shopping to avoid overspending. Remember to factor in the cost of installation and any additional accessories you might need, like new lug nuts. Moreover, where to buy is a question to consider. You can purchase these wheels from various sources, including online retailers, specialty wheel shops, and authorized dealers. Do your research and compare prices and warranties before making a purchase. Make sure to buy from a reputable seller to ensure you're getting genuine, high-quality wheels. Always check the seller's return policy and warranty. Finally, consider the load rating. Ensure that the wheels you choose have a load rating that is appropriate for your car. The load rating indicates the maximum weight the wheel can safely support. Choosing wheels with an inadequate load rating can be dangerous and could lead to wheel failure.
